Essential Functions, Accountabilities, and Responsibilities:
Financial Operations & Accuracy
Maintain accurate and up-to-date financial records across multiple clients and entities.
Perform weekly and monthly reconciliations (bank, credit card, clearing accounts).
Ensure all transactions are properly coded, categorized, and supported with documentation.
Identify discrepancies, investigate root causes, and resolve issues proactively.
Accounts Payable & Receivable Management
Process and manage AP workflows, including bill entry, coding, approvals, and payment scheduling.
Oversee end to end A/R processes; invoice generation, payment application, and aging follow-up.
Maintain clean A/R and A/P ledgers with minimal outstanding discrepancies; perform timely reconciliation.
Payroll & Benefits Administration
Execute accurate and timely payroll across multiple clients and pay schedules.
Reconcile payroll liabilities; manage benefit contributions; process off-cycle payroll, payouts/bonuses.
Ensure compliance with payroll tax registrations, filings, and state requirements.
Tax Compliance & Filings
Prepare and file monthly/quarterly multi-state sales tax, excise tax, B&O, and/or other required filings.
Maintain accurate tax schedules and reconcile liabilities monthly; update tax codes.
Monitor nexus changes and ensure compliance with evolving state requirements.
Month-End Close & Financial Reporting
Execute month-end close processes including accruals, deferrals, and adjustments.
Prepare clean, accurate financial reports and supporting schedules.
Collaborate with leadership and CPAs to ensure readiness for external reporting.
Client & Team Leadership
Serve as primary POC for assigned clients; ability to successfully manage 8-12 clients simultaneously.
Provide timely, clear communication and financial insights to all stakeholders.
Review work from junior team members and provide feedback and direction.
Maintain SOPs and actively contribute to improve workflows for efficiency and consistency.
